The hexadecimal color code #60BCFD corresponds to the code RGB( 96, 188, 253 ). It's a shade of Blue. This color is a combination of red (at 0,38 level), green (at 0,74 level) and blue (at 0,99 level). Its brightness is 68% and its saturation is 97%. It is composed of red at 17%, green at 35% and blue at 47%.

Uses of #60BCFD in CSS

When using #60BCFD as the background color, consider selecting a darker text color for improved readability. If you want to use #60BCFD as the text color, prefer a dark background, such as Black.
